“Now, as you begin your final approach to Nostros 7” came the voice of GF general Eric Lanstrom, marred with static, as a male silhouette appeared on the ships com-screen “I would like to take this opportunity to remind you of your mission before this turns into a major galactic incident. As you know, your main objective is the pacification of Conrad Guilliman and his allies – by whatever means you deem necessary. This remains your primary concern, and if you succeed in this task then you will be paid in full upon completion. Then, ladies and gentlemen, this contract with you will be complete.
However, due to events beyond our control, there is a further chance for you to aid the GF and, if such a thing motivates you more, increase your pay packet. due to the unknown political situation on the planet and a number of... unsettling reports of treasonous action by locally stationed GF forces, which is the stated reason for the rebellion on Nostros. We have reason to believe that this is part of some plot orchestrated by Guilliman. As a result, you will be heavily compensated for any aid in unravelling this mess in a peaceful capacity, be it by confirming the base rumours of GF aggression, providing information of the rebellion's motives, or ideally diffusing the situation yourselves if possible; You do not have permission to slaughter these “rebels” unprovoked, and if you do so then the GF washes its hand of you and any claim you have to the bounty contract.
Remember, whilst you are on the surface; you do not work for the GF. You are not affiliated with the GF. You are simply a group of mercenaries. Though it saddens me to have to say this, if you are compromised, the GF will not be able to aid you. Once you have completed your task, you will need to return to either this ship or the local GF offices – if they still stand and are in operation. All aid we are able to render has been loaded onto your transport – including a sizeable bursary that you may reclaim for any personal expenses whilst working, as well as information of the planet.
We cannot say the location of Guilliman on the surface, or even if he remains upon Nostros. Our intelligence network did not return to us empty handed, however. You will find the co-ordinates for the research facility where Con... Guilimann turned traitor, as well as that of the supposed GF attacks. Also included is the location of the rebellion's public base of importations, as well as the GF embassy
Good hunting, and may fortune favour you. Over and out”
The screen fades to black once more, closing away with an audible buzz, plunging the room into silence once again. Out the window, the heavy fog from the atmosphere begins to fade away, and below you you see a brilliant vista of lights of every color and hue, the sprawling capital of Nostros, Sanatosis. The city gets closer and closer as the ship descends, revealing a multi-teared metropolis of blue steel and bright lights, surrouned by a dome of shimmering haze, a protective field that opens around your ship as it drops in. The land around the city walls is barren, looking almost lifeless in the darkness.
Soon, the ship enters the third tier of the city, or at least a raised platform at the same height, separated by a gap of at least a couple of miles on either side. As the ship sets down inside the spaceport, you can see from the windows a number of armed guards paroling the grounds, hands on rifles. Stepping out of the spaceport, the air feels stiff with anticipation.
As you exit the vehicle, you are greeted by a number of the guards led by a middle aged man dressed in a crisp, black suit and holding an information tablet. He smiles a practised smile as you exit the ship, managing to keep a straight face even when Kxyuther steps out the door, having to duck to fit. “Good evening, gentlemen. Sorry about the less than hospitable greeting, but I hope you understand we have to take procautions these days. Now, may I ask what brings you to our fair city?” he asks, fatigue evident in his voice

Nostros
Nostros 7 is the 7th planet of the Nostros system, and the only one inhabited, except for outposts established upon the others. The planet does not have a major star it orbits, instead veing in the effective orbit of 4 nearby stars. As a result, the planet does not experience day or night in the traditional sense. The planet is in a perpetual state of twilight outside of personally created light, and the surface is naturally below freezing. Most life on the planet is found in one of the three megacities, Sanatosis, Pyrithha and Delos-Anthas. The planet is heavily industrialized, with much of its import/export being in either chemical or machinery.
The people of nostros are mostly human, but as with most worlds in the GF, there are a number of other species living on the planet as well. The planet has no native sentient life, but was heavily settled after the discovery of vast mineral wealth underground.
